On average across the year,
no, Bulgaria is not hotter than
North Hills, California
.
Bulgaria has an average temperature of 13°C/55°F and North Hills,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F.
Bulgaria's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F, which is hotter than North Hills, California's hottest month (also August, with an average maximum temperature of 29°C/84°F).
On average across the year, yes, Bulgaria is colder than North Hills, California . Bulgaria has an average minimum temperature of 7°C/45°F and North Hills, California has an average minimum temperature of 14°C/57°F.
On average across the year,
yes, Bulgaria has more rain than
North Hills, California. Bulgaria has an average annual rainfall of 480mm and North Hills, California has an average annual rainfall of 306mm.
Bulgaria's wettest month is January, with an average monthly rainfall of 54mm, which is drier than North Hills, California's wettest month (December, with an average monthly rainfall of 78mm).
